"The bores from the bottom side look good with still evidence of horizontal boring marking in the bores."

If you are describing it correctly, I would not run the engine if you expect it to last very long.
It sounds like the bores were not honed.
There should be NO visable HOROZONTAL lines.
There should be a 45 degree (approx) cross hatch visable.
